#region (C# リファレンス)

更新 : 2007 年 11 月

#region を使用すると、コードのブロックを指定できます。このブロックは、Visual Studio コード エディタのアウトライン機能を使用して、展開や折りたたみができます。次に例を示します。

#region MyClass definition
public class MyClass 
{
    static void Main() 
    {
    }
}
#endregion

解説

#region ブロックは、#endregion ディレクティブで終了させる必要があります。

#region ブロックは、#if ブロックとオーバーラップすることはできません。ただし、#regionブロックを #if ブロック内に入れ子にしたり、#if ブロックを #region ブロック内に入れ子にしたりすることはできます。

参照

概念

C# プログラミング ガイド

参照

C# プリプロセッサ ディレクティブ

その他の技術情報

C# リファレンス